The Oberoi Grand, Kolkata

As you walk through the hotel, you can clearly sense the age of the property by the classiness it exudes from its architecture, furniture and the overall design of the structure.

Although the bathroom was quite small in size, it didn’t bother me as much because I expected it to be so, given that this was a heritage building and they aren't permitted to make any structural changes in the building.

 

Check In

In the morning of my stay, I called the Oberoi to request an early check-in and an upgrade (if possible). Kaushikee requested me to confirm my phone number and provide them my email address (for contactless check-in).

I then received a mail from Oberoi including a link to the online registration form that already had the details of my booking filled in and the rest of the process was simple to follow.

I arrived at the hotel just after 1pm and was informed that my check-in was complete and I was provided with an upgrade as well. I was offered a charcoal lemonade, along with the explanation that charcoal is known for its immunity boosting characteristic (new info for me, but okay) - the drink was just average.

Kaushikee showed me to my room, and I had a nice chat with her on the way to the lift. I suggest if you are looking to get a free upgrade, you should enquire the possibility of that with the hotel well in advance, rather than doing it while checking in.1_Oberoi-Grand-Kolkata-lobby2.jpeg

Room

I was upgraded to a premiere room with balcony - room 356. It faced the pool and the garden - one of the best views to have at the Grand.

The room was 376 sq ft in size, and featured a double bed, a work table, a small toilet, and a balcony. Although smaller than my expectation, the bed was very comfortable along with the pillows.

The work table met my requirements perfectly, and I was quite happy to see this as I end up spending most of the time at the desk. There are enough plug points at the table to charge several devices.

Turn down service was provided at 6pm. The bell rang as I was preparing to head down to the bar, and the gentleman asked if I’d like turn down service, which I accepted.1_Oberoi-Grand-Kolkata-room2.jpeg

Dining

There are two restaurants and a bar at the Oberoi Grand. Baan Thai is the Thai speciality restaurant, as the name suggests, while threesixtythree is the all-day dining option serving a range of global cuisines.

Before arriving at the hotel, I was very keen on dining at their famous Thai speciality restaurant, Baan Thai, and I was bummed to find that the restaurant was shut due to maintenance work.

The good news was that the Thai kitchen was operational and the executive chef assured me I could try those dishes at their global cuisine restaurant as well.

Location

It is situated in the heart of Kolkata which provides easy access to some of the famous places of the city like Victoria memorial and Park street, which are at a driving distance of nine and three minutes.

Overall

Located in the heart of Kolkata, Oberoi Grand gives you easy access to the main spots of the city. I could feel the richness in culture while I was here, and Oberoi has done a very good job in preserving the charm and the authentic feel of this place.

The staff is warm in their approach, and would go to a great extent to make sure you are a happy customer stepping out of the door. I was impressed with this property, and would surely like to visit again.

Pool

There is a beautiful swimming pool located in the centre of the hotel, though during my time here it was closed due to Covid-19 safety protocols in place.Oberoi-Grand-Kolkata-swimming-pool.jpeg
